Comprehending the Bail Bond Process



Although the legal system can frequently be intricate, comprehending the bail bond process is essential for those steering it. When an individual is arrested, a court usually establishes a bail quantity based on the extent of the infraction and the defendant's history. Bail functions as an economic assurance that the charged will return for court looks. If the defendant can not pay for the Bail, they may look for the services of a bail bond agent.




 


The representative charges a non-refundable charge, usually around 10% of the Bail quantity, and provides the required funds to the court. In return, the representative may need security, such as home or prized possessions, to reduce their threat. Upon the offender's court appearance, the Bail is launched, yet failure to appear can cause shedding the collateral and additional charges. Consequently, comprehending this procedure helps individuals make notified choices throughout a challenging time.

Economic Effects of Monetary Bail



Monetary Bail has considerable financial implications for individuals and the broader community. It can create substantial economic concerns for offenders and their households, specifically if they lack adequate sources. For many, securing Bail might entail high interest lendings or using savings, which can lead to economic strain and prospective debt. This economic pressure can adversely affect work, as individuals may shed tasks due to incarceration or the stress of lawful procedures.


Furthermore, the reliance on financial Bail can contribute to broader societal concerns. Neighborhoods might experience increased destitution degrees as family members draw away funds from essential requirements to cover Bail prices. In addition, the financial differences worsened by monetary Bail can continue cycles of inequality, as those with less resources encounter higher obstacles in maneuvering the legal system. In general, the financial effects of financial Bail expand past specific instances, impacting area security and economic health.

Frequently Asked Questions



Just How Do Bail Bond Representatives Identify the Price of Their Solutions?



Bail bond representatives typically identify their service prices based on the total Bail amount, neighborhood guidelines, the defendant's risk evaluation, and the firm's operational costs, typically billing a percentage of the Bail set by the court.




What Occurs if an Accused Does Not Appear in Court?



A bench warrant may be issued for their arrest if an offender fails to show up in court. Additionally, any type of Bail posted can be surrendered, resulting in monetary loss for the bail bond representative and the offender.




Can Bail Bonds Be Transferred to An Additional Individual?



Bail bonds are generally non-transferable, as they are tied to the certain offender and their instance. bail bonds service. Nonetheless, some territories might allow a transfer under certain problems, requiring authorization from the bondsman and the court




 



Exist Alternatives to Typical Bail Bonds?





Alternatives to typical Bail bonds include release on recognizance, pretrial services programs, and residential property bonds. These choices purpose to assure offenders appear in court while lowering financial burdens and advertising fairer legal processes for all involved.

How Do Bail Bonds Impact Credit History?



Bail bonds do not straight effect credit rating, as they are not reported to credit rating bureaus. Failing to settle a bail bond can lead to collections, which may negatively affect a person's credit score.
